UB Zurich has agreements and Read & Publish Agreements (R&P) with many academic publishers. Thanks to these agreements, UZH researchers can publish Open Access with these publishers free of charge or at reduced prices. The following criteria must be met to take advantage:
The exact conditions can be found at the individual publishers.
There are no costs for UZH researchers for publications in journals of the following publishers. APCs are covered by UB Zurich.

Costs | None for UZH researchers and members of the university hospitals (University Hospital Zurich, Balgrist University Hospital, Psychiatric University Hospital, Children's Hospital Zurich). |
Validity |
Beginning 5/1/2021 for accepted open access article charges in the hybrid journals (XLSX). |
Quota | The article quota for free Open Access publishing within the Read&Publish agreement has been reached. The cost of the Open Access Article Processing Charges (APCs) will no longer be funded in 2023. As of 1.1.2024 the new allocation of Open Access articles will be open to use. |
Procedure |
Once the article has been accepted, log in as a corresponding author under Wiley Author Services Dashboard. Under "My Articles," locate your article and click "Manage Article" and then "Select Open Access." You may be prompted to add or confirm the affiliation you entered during submission. If prompted, select "Yes, make my article open access". UB Zurich will be notified of your request. If your open access request is approved, you will receive a confirmation email. Your accepted article will then be published on Wiley Online Library under a Creative Commons license Open Access. Workflow informationen |
Wiley |
